How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Newbury Park?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Newbury Park Studio Apartments | $2,837 | $2,375 | $3,088 |
Newbury Park 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,836 | $1,400 | $4,665 |
Newbury Park 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,322 | $2,677 | $4,987 |
Newbury Park 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,267 | $3,615 | $4,875 |

What Are Walk Score®, Transit Score®, and Bike Score® Ratings?
- Walk Score® measures the walkability of any address.
- Transit Score® measures access to public transit.
- Bike Score® measures the bikeability of any address.
